    Who is Dr. Quarton, Family Medicine Specialist in Gillespie, IL?

    Dr. Brian Quarton, MD is a Family Medicine Specialist, who primarily practices in Gillespie, IL with 2 additional practice locations. He is board certified by the American Board of Family Medicine. Dr. Quarton graduated from Southern Illinois Univ School of Medicine and completed his residency at Deaconess Hosp, Family Medicine. Dr. Quarton is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Quarton’s practice accepts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     Is this Dr. Brian Quarton aff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Quarton is affiliated with Anderson Hospital which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
